March 29, 2010 Ver 0.2 4-BIT SINGLE CHIP MICROCOMPUTERS ADAM40S2727(3) USER`S MANUAL • ADAM40S2727 • ADAM40S2723 1. Overview ADAM40S2727(3) 1. OVERVIEW The ADAM40S2727(3) is the high speed and low voltage operating 4-bit single chip microcomputer. This chip contains ADAM40 core, ROM, RAM, input/output ports , two timer/counters, etc. The ADAM40S2727(3) is Masked ROM version. 1.1. Features ■ Instruction Execution Time ● 3us @ Xin=4MHz ■ Program Memory ● 48K Bytes (24,576 x 16bit) ■ Data Memory (RAM) ● 256 nibble (256 x 4bit) ■ 16-Bit Table read Instruction.
